IGP Ochola Orders CID To Grill MP Nsubuga Over Death Threats

The Inspector General of Police Martin Ochola has ordered Director to CID AIGP Grace Akullo to open up an investigation on member of parliament for Kasanda south MP Simeo Nsubuga who was recorded threatening a one Sonko.

While addressing the press at Media center, Police spokesperson Fred Enanga revealed that police opened a general inquiry file ‘GEF’ at CID headquarters to investigate the death threats between Hon.Nsubuga and Nsoko recorded in the audio which has gone viral.

“CID has already opened a file to verify whether the person behind the audio threatening another political opponent only identified as Sonko on matters regarding politics are about life and death is Mr Nsubuga “he said.

Recently,MP Simeo Nsubuga dumped ruling party National Resistance Movement and declared that he was standing as an Independent candidate in the forthcoming general elections after losing party elections to one Micheal Muhumuza.

Hon Nsubuga team is busy battling with Muhumuza’s agents and supporters .

CP Enanga warned that any person who will misuse internet will be charged with Cyber crime cases.
